    BLM is of course more pure offense. No healing spells at all (Summoner is the DPS side of Arcanist, of course, and Duty Finder will class you as a DPS, but you still have a little bit of healing in there). If you want to pump out pure big numbers, you want BLM. But you give up flexibility. Up to you. Both are good in the end-game--you certainly don't see any lack of Summoners there.

    As far as raw numbers are concerned, BLM > SMN

    BLM is also a bit more fun to level, with you getting your main AoE attack at level 18 instead of 30 or later like most classes. You also get into your main damage rotations a lot faster than SMN, who don't really change dramatically till they get Dreadwyrm Trance at 58.

    SMN has the advantage of being a lot easier to do solo content with since they have their own personal tanking pet. The class is also pretty forgiving of input mistakes since their main damage comes from automatic DoT ticks and pet attacks instead of damage spells.

    Tmg/blm is all about burst damage. If you like to see those big numbers, that is the class for you. It lacks the utility of acn/smn so you have to solo a little more strategically. The big DoT numbers though belong to acn/smn. Very fun class to play if you don't mind not seeing burst numbers and content with sacrificing that for utility.

    Seeing how this game offers a chance to level all classes on one character, and you even benefit from it in form of cross class skills, I say try them both to see which fits you better. Even if you are going to pursue the career of summoner, getting the swiftcast from level 26 black mage certainly wont hurt. Neither of them is overlooked in high level content so there is no one right answer to which one is better.
